Solution Oriented Schemes

Sr. No. Category of Schemes Scheme Characteristics Type of Scheme (Uniform description of scheme)
1. Retirement Fund Scheme having a lock-in for at least 5 years or till retirement age whichever is earlier An open ended retirement solution oriented scheme having a lock-in of 5 years or till retirement age (whichever is earlier)
2. Children’s Fund Scheme having a lock-in for at least 5 years or till the child attains age of majority whichever is earlier An open ended fund for investment for children having a lock-in for at least 5 years or till the child attains age of majority (whichever is earlier)
